The uWSGI Emperor â multi-app deployment¶ If you need to deploy a big number of apps on a single server, or a group of servers, the Emperor mode is just the ticket. It is a special uWSGI instance that will monitor specific events and will spawn/stop/reload instances (known as vassals, when managed by an Emperor) on demand. Running PHP scripts in uWSGI¶ You can safely run PHP scripts using uWSGIâs CGI support. The downside of this approach is the latency caused by the spawn of a new PHP interpreter at each request. To get far superior performance you will want to embed the PHP interpreter in the uWSGI core and use the PHP plugin.
